# Payouts

> One endpoint pays a bank account, a mobile money number, or a wallet address, in any enabled asset.

A payout moves money out of one of your balances to a beneficiary. You create
a payout with one call, `POST /v2/payouts`. Hermes holds the money at once.
Hermes then tracks the transfer to a terminal state.

## One endpoint, three destination types

There is no rail in the path. **The `type` field of the `destination` object
selects the rail.**

| `type`   | Fields                                                                                                           | Destination                       |
| -------- | ---------------------------------------------------------------------------------------------------------------- | --------------------------------- |
| `bank`   | `institution_id`, `account_number`, `beneficiary_name`                                                           | A bank account                    |
| `momo`   | `institution_id`, `mobile_number`, `beneficiary_name`                                                            | A mobile money number             |
| `wallet` | `network`, `address`, `beneficiary_name`, `beneficiary_type`, `beneficiary_country`, `beneficiary_date_of_birth` | A stablecoin address on a network |

Rules for each type:

* `institution_id` comes from `GET /v2/institutions?asset=KES`. The list is
  per asset. Each entry tells you its `type`. Keep the list in a cache, and
  read it again if a create request refuses the id.
* `mobile_number` is in E.164 form, with the `+`. An example is
  `+254712345678`. The country code must agree with the asset. Hermes
  refuses a number in a different form, and never corrects it for you.
* `account_number` must agree with the digit rule of the destination bank.
  **Hermes does not check the name on a KES bank account.** Hermes sends
  `beneficiary_name` to the bank and stores it. Nobody compares it with the
  account.
* `network` is `ethereum`, `solana`, or `tron`. The asset must exist on that
  network. USDT is on the three networks. USDC is on `ethereum` and `solana`.
  A different pair gets `invalid_wallet_address`.
* `address` must have the correct shape for the network. On `ethereum`, an
  address in mixed case must pass the EIP-55 checksum. An address in lower
  case only needs the correct shape.
* `beneficiary_type` is `individual` or `business`. The default is
  `individual`. `beneficiary_date_of_birth` is necessary for each
  `individual`, in `YYYY-MM-DD` form. `beneficiary_country` is an ISO-2 code.
* Hermes does not support a wallet destination that needs a memo or a tag.

Hermes checks each destination field before it holds money. A bad field gets
`400` or `422`, and Hermes makes no payout.

## The money fields

`amount` and `asset` are always **what the beneficiary receives**. Hermes
never changes them.

`source_asset` is the asset that you pay from. The default is `asset`. When
`source_asset` is the same as `asset`, the payout is a same-asset payout.
The response shows `source_amount` equal to `amount`, and `rate` is `null`.

### The FX payout

When `source_asset` is different from `asset`, the payout is an **FX payout**.
Hermes converts and pays in one movement. An example is a KES payout that you
pay from USDT.

```json theme={null}
{
  "amount": "10000.00",
  "asset": "KES",
  "source_asset": "USDT",
  "destination": { "type": "bank", "institution_id": "kes-bank-kenya-commercial-bank-limited", "account_number": "1000012345", "beneficiary_name": "Jane Doe" }
}
```

The response adds three figures:

* **`source_amount`** — what Hermes debits from your `source_asset` balance,
  with the conversion in it. The fee is not in it.
* **`fee`** — the payout fee of Jenzy, in `source_asset`. One total, not a
  breakdown.
* **`rate`** — `source_amount` divided by `amount`, at eight decimal places.
  The rate is for display. The two amounts are the truth.

The pair must be one fiat asset and one stablecoin. Fiat to fiat, and
stablecoin to stablecoin, get `unsupported_pair` (422). The rate is the rate
at the time that Hermes accepts the payout. There is no quote step for a
payout. If you want to see the rate first, use a
[conversion quote](/v2/conversions) as a guide.

<Note>
  When Hermes accepts a payout, it holds `source_amount`, the `fee`, and a
  reserve for the provider fee, all in `source_asset`. Your `available` in
  that asset must cover the three together. If it does not, you get
  `insufficient_funds` (402), and Hermes makes no payout.
</Note>

## Idempotency

Each create request needs an **`Idempotency-Key`** header. A request with no
key gets `400 validation_error`. Make one key for each payout that you intend
to send. You can use a UUID.

Send the same key with the same body again, and Hermes returns the first
response again, with the same bytes. Because of this, a network timeout or a
second request cannot cause two payments.

The same key with a *different* body gets `409 conflict`. One key group
covers `/v1` and `/v2`. Do not use one key on both APIs.

## A payout can be `failed` in its creation response

Hermes sends the payout to the provider inside the create call. Most refusals
happen before Hermes holds money, and those are a `4xx` with no payout. In
rare cases the provider refuses the payout at once. Then the `201` response
carries the payout with `status: "failed"`, and `failure` set.

Hermes already released the hold. Hermes also sends `payout.failed`. Read the
`status` of each `201` response. Do not assume that a `201` is a payout in
progress.

## The payout resource

Read payouts with `GET /v2/payouts` and `GET /v2/payouts/{id}`.
`GET /v2/payouts` puts the newest payout first and uses keyset pagination.
Filter with `asset` and `status`. The create response and the `data` field of
each payout webhook use the same shape.

```json theme={null}
{
  "id": "0d5e63b2-59f3-4d2a-8f57-2f14a3c14f6d",
  "status": "succeeded",
  "asset": "KES",
  "amount": "10000.00",
  "source_asset": "USDT",
  "source_amount": "77.8875",
  "fee": "0.8",
  "rate": "0.00778875",
  "destination": {
    "type": "bank",
    "institution_id": "kes-bank-kenya-commercial-bank-limited",
    "account_number": "1000012345",
    "beneficiary_name": "Jane Doe"
  },
  "failure": null,
  "created_at": "2026-09-09T09:14:02.000Z",
  "terminal_at": "2026-09-09T09:14:31.000Z"
}
```

### Status lifecycle

```
held → pending → succeeded | failed
```

* **`held`** — the money is on hold. The provider did not confirm the payout
  yet. A payout stays here for a short time, or when the provider is not
  available. Hermes continues from here by itself.
* **`pending`** — the provider has the payout and works on it. This is the
  only status where a payout waits. Hermes reads the status again. Hermes
  does not send the payout a second time.
* **`succeeded`** / **`failed`** — terminal. No other status is final.
* **`reversed`** — the payout succeeded, and then the provider took the money
  back. This is not a failure. The `failure` field stays `null`. The
  `terminal_at` field keeps the time of the *first* success.

The status words are the same as on `/v1`. The `failure.code` words are the
same too. The reference also lists `received`, `validated`, and `submitted`.
A `/v2` payout passes through them inside the create call. You do not see
them in a response or in an event.

## How to learn the result

**Webhooks (recommended)** — Hermes sends `payout.succeeded`, `payout.failed`,
or (not often) `payout.reversed`. A `/v2` delivery carries
`api_version: "v2"`, and `data` is the payout in the shape above. See
[Webhooks](/webhooks).

**A poll** — read `GET /v2/payouts/{id}` again until the status is terminal.
A poll and a webhook give the same data. So you can always use
`GET /v2/payouts` to catch up after an outage.

When a payout fails, Hermes releases the full hold back to `available` in
`source_asset`. A `failed` payout shows `fee: "0"`. The `failure.code` field
tells you if a second payout can succeed:

| Code                        | Can a second payout succeed?                              |
| --------------------------- | --------------------------------------------------------- |
| `recipient_account_invalid` | Only after you correct the destination.                   |
| `declined`                  | Not usually. Examine the payout before you send it again. |
| `provider_unavailable`      | Yes. Send a new payout after a short time.                |
| `temporarily_unavailable`   | Yes. Send a new payout later. Hermes took no funds.       |

Hermes never sends a failed payout again. To try again, always create a
**new** payout with a **new** `Idempotency-Key`.

<Warning>
  **A reversal needs your attention, and your balance can be late.**

  A `payout.reversed` event tells you that the provider took back a payout
  that succeeded before. The recipient no longer has the money. If you gave
  goods or services after `payout.succeeded`, this event tells you to act.

  For a short time after the event, `GET /v2/balances` can still show the
  payout as spent. A person in Jenzy operations posts the correction. Use
  the event as the correct signal, and let your balance catch up.

  A reversal is not usual, and Jenzy always examines one.
</Warning>

## Limits

Each asset and each destination type has a minimum and a maximum for one
payout. Hermes measures the limits on `amount`, the figure that the
beneficiary receives.

* Below the minimum gets `amount_below_minimum` (422).
* Above the maximum gets `limit_exceeded` (422).

There is no daily cap on `/v2`. Your `available` in `source_asset` is the
ceiling. The request rate limit of your org still applies. See
[Authentication](/authentication).

## Common rejections

Hermes refuses the request and holds **nothing**. See [Errors](/v2/errors)
for the complete list.

* `insufficient_funds` (402) — `source_amount` plus the fee is more than
  your `available` in `source_asset`.
* `corridor_not_enabled` (403) — Jenzy did not enable this asset, or this
  operation in this asset, for your org.
* `unsupported_pair` (422) — `source_asset` and `asset` are both fiat, or
  both stablecoins.
* `invalid_wallet_address` (422) — the address has the wrong shape for the
  network, or the asset does not exist on the network.
* `rate_unavailable` / `service_unavailable` (503) — Hermes has no fresh rate
  for an FX payout, or no rate to price the fee. Send the request again after
  a short time.
* `amount_below_minimum` / `limit_exceeded` (422) — see Limits above.
